Let us dive deeply into Red Bull Racing’s predicament, because what they have rolled out is far more than a standard upgrade—it is a complete, emergency aerodynamic reset. The brand-new RB22 package revolves entirely around three critical pillars: front-end rebalancing, a highly aggressive side-pod downwash philosophy, and vital Drag Reduction System (DRS) efficiency gains. The sharper, heavily sculpted nose geometry isn’t just for visual cosmetics; it is a deliberate engineering choice designed to reduce stagnation pressure at the leading edge. This allows a far cleaner stream of airflow to hit the front flap elements. Although the flap geometry itself looks remarkably similar to the specification run at the season opener in Bahrain, the subtle addition of a footplate is absolutely critical. This specific detail is a direct attempt to stabilize the complex vortex structures running along the edge of the floor, which directly dictates the under-floor sealing—the single biggest contributor to ground-effect downforce in this era of F1.

However, the side-pods are where the engineering gets incredibly serious. Red Bull’s sudden shift to a much steeper downwash profile indicates that the team is heavily prioritizing rear-end airflow energization. They are actively choosing to sacrifice a degree of mid-car stability in exchange for a significantly stronger, more powerful diffuser performance. The noticeable bulge mid-body is likely a repackaging necessity for revised internal cooling, but more importantly, it aggressively shapes the airflow to feed the beam wing and diffuser. Compared to the smoother, more conservative bodywork utilized in Japan, this is a completely different, radically riskier philosophy. If the airflow remains attached, simulations suggest it could be worth between two and three-tenths of a second per lap.

Now, we shift our focus to Maranello, where Scuderia Ferrari has adopted an entirely different, arguably more fascinating approach. While Red Bull went highly visible with their aggressive aerodynamic changes, Ferrari went completely invisible. While their rivals radically redesigned the airflow structures above the floor, Ferrari concentrated all their immense resources on the floor itself—unquestionably the most sensitive and important aerodynamic surface under the 2026 regulations. This reworked floor isn’t just a simple upgrade; it is a completely re-engineered airflow redistribution system. By fundamentally reshaping the floor edges and complex internal venturi channels, Ferrari is vastly increasing the mass flow rate traveling through the diffuser. This generates significantly more consistent downforce without the dreaded penalty of increasing aerodynamic drag. This is precisely why the SF26 looks visually unchanged from the outside—the true, devastating performance is entirely hidden underneath the carbon fiber skin.

 

But Ferrari did not stop there. The Italian marquee has boldly reintroduced the infamous “Macarena” rear wing concept. This is not a PR gimmick; it is a highly sophisticated engineering solution aimed at managing airflow separation at high yaw angles, an absolute necessity for navigating Miami’s tricky sequence of slow to medium-speed corners. When combined with their own, fully compliant, rebuilt Halo winglets, Ferrari is effectively constructing a multi-layered airflow conditioning system that stretches seamlessly from the cockpit all the way to the rear wing.
